logo

2025年AI IDE技术选型指南:9大主流工具深度评测与场景适配

作者:问题终结者2026.01.20 23:15浏览量:881

简介:本文基于技术性能、工程能力、行业适配性及用户体验四大维度,对2025年主流AI集成开发环境(IDE)进行深度评测。通过对比9款代表性工具的技术架构、核心功能、性能指标及典型场景适配性,为开发者与企业提供AI代码生成工具的选型参考,助力提升开发效率与工程质量。

一、评测框架与方法论

本次评测围绕四大核心维度展开,采用量化指标与场景化测试相结合的方式:

  1. 技术性能:包含模型响应延迟、代码生成准确率、多文件协同能力等指标,通过标准测试用例(如LeetCode中等难度算法题、微服务模块搭建)验证工具效率。
  2. 工程能力:评估代码审查(Code Review)自动化水平、调试支持、版本控制集成等工程化功能,模拟企业级开发流程中的协作需求。
  3. 行业适配性:针对金融、政务、物联网等垂直领域,测试工具对合规性要求(如等保三级)、特殊技术栈(如低代码框架)的支持能力。
  4. 用户体验:通过用户调研与实操反馈,量化界面友好度、学习曲线、文档完整性等主观指标。

测试环境统一采用4核16GB内存的云主机,模拟中小型开发团队的真实硬件条件,确保结果可比性。

二、9大工具核心能力对比

1. 混合模型架构:精准性与效率的平衡

主流工具普遍采用混合大语言模型(LLM)架构,结合代码专用模型与通用语言模型的优势。例如,某工具通过动态权重分配机制,在代码生成场景下将专用模型权重提升至70%,实测代码通过率较单一模型方案提高22%。另一款工具则引入多模态输入能力,支持通过自然语言描述、UML图或示例代码片段生成目标代码,在复杂需求拆解场景中缩短需求沟通周期40%。

2. 自主代理能力:从任务执行到项目管理的跃迁

部分工具已突破“代码补全”层级,向“自主代理”演进。以某工具的“项目管家”模式为例,其通过维护项目级上下文记忆库,可自主完成以下操作:

  • 需求拆解:将“实现用户登录模块”拆解为数据库设计、API开发、安全验证等子任务,并分配优先级。
  • 跨文件协同:自动生成关联模块的接口定义与调用代码,避免手动维护导致的接口不一致问题。
  • 风险预警:在代码生成阶段预判性能瓶颈(如未加索引的数据库查询),并建议优化方案。
    实测数据显示,该模式可将电商系统开发周期从5人天压缩至2人天,且缺陷率降低35%。

3. 全流程提效:从生成到部署的闭环支持

领先工具通过整合CI/CD流水线、代码审查机器人等组件,构建“生成-优化-协作-部署”全流程。例如,某工具的CLI模式支持通过命令行直接触发代码生成与单元测试,结合内置的RAG知识库(检索增强生成),可实时调用企业私有代码库中的最佳实践。在政务系统开发场景中,该工具通过自动适配等保三级要求,将合规审计报告生成时间从3小时缩短至20分钟。

三、典型场景工具推荐

场景1:企业级高合规开发(金融/政务)

推荐方案:优先选择支持企业级合规、原生多文件协同的工具。例如,某工具通过内置合规检查引擎,可自动识别代码中的敏感数据操作(如未脱敏的日志记录),并建议符合等保三级的修改方案。其跨IDE协作功能支持VS Code、JetBrains系列等主流环境,延迟控制在200ms级,满足金融行业实时风控系统的开发需求。

场景2:快速原型与低代码开发

推荐方案:关注支持多模态输入与低代码框架集成的工具。例如,某工具允许开发者通过手绘UI草图生成前端代码,或通过自然语言描述生成后端API,实测2小时内可完成一个带数据库交互的管理系统原型。其与主流低代码平台的深度集成,进一步降低了技术门槛。

场景3:云原生与Serverless开发

推荐方案:选择具备云服务深度适配能力的工具。例如,某工具通过预置云函数模板与事件驱动架构支持,可自动生成符合某主流云平台规范的Serverless代码,并优化冷启动性能。在物联网设备管理平台开发中,该工具通过自动生成协议解析代码,将开发周期从2周缩短至3天。

四、技术趋势与选型建议

1. 混合模型架构成为主流

2025年,90%的主流工具已采用混合LLM架构,通过动态调整模型权重平衡生成速度与准确性。建议优先选择支持模型热更新的工具,以适应未来技术迭代。

2. 自主代理能力重塑开发流程

具备项目级上下文管理的工具正在替代传统代码补全工具。对于复杂系统开发,推荐选择支持“需求拆解-任务分配-风险预警”全链条自主代理的工具,以减少人工协调成本。

3. 垂直领域适配性决定长期价值

金融、政务等行业的合规要求日益严格,建议优先测试工具对等保三级、GDPR等标准的支持能力。同时,关注工具与私有代码库、内部知识管理系统的集成深度。

五、未来展望

随着AI模型能力的持续进化,AI IDE将向“超自动化开发平台”演进,具备以下特征:

  • 自适应学习:通过分析开发者历史代码,个性化调整生成策略。
  • 多工具链无缝整合:与API管理、安全扫描等工具深度集成,构建一站式开发环境。
  • 低资源占用:通过模型量化与边缘计算优化,支持在本地开发机或轻量级云服务器上运行。

对于开发者与企业而言,2025年是AI IDE从“辅助工具”向“核心生产力”转型的关键年。通过科学选型与场景化适配,可显著提升开发效率与工程质量,为数字化转型奠定技术基础。

相关文章推荐

发表评论

活动